Product Description
The Union Butterfield TN940 TiN-coated high-speed steel square end mill has a multi-flute, non-center-cutting design and a 30-degree helix angle for general-purpose machining on a range of materials. The number of flutes varies; fewer flutes provide better chip-carrying capacity, while more flutes produce a finer finish. The general-purpose TiN coating combines stability at high temperatures with hardness for wear protection, increasing tool life and performance compared to uncoated end mills (TiN is suitable for a range of materials, but uncoated end mills are recommended for machining aluminum). High-speed steel is a common general-purpose steel for cutting tools and is compatible with a variety of materials. The square end creates sharp, unrounded cuts. The 30-degree helix angle supports general-purpose applications. It balances lower angles’ strong cutting edge for difficult-to-machine materials with higher angles’ increased cutting action. The non-center-cutting design is for applications such as peripheral milling and finishing. The cutting diameter tolerance is +0.003” to -0.000”. This tool has a Weldon shank that provides a secure hold in the toolholder and helps prevents slippage. It meets ANSI specification B94.19 for quality assurance. End mills are designed to remove material and create multi-dimensional shapes and profiles. They have cutting edges along the outside diameter and flutes that remove chips from the cutting area and allow cooling fluids to enter. If heat is not reduced effectively, the tool’s cutting edges will dull and additional material buildup can occur. The number of flutes can range from two to eight. Two-flute designs offer the most efficient chip removal, but more flutes provide a smoother finish. The shank is the end of the tool held in place by a tool holder or machine. Center-cutting end mills can create three-dimensional shapes and profiles, and make plunge cuts similar to a drill bit. Non-center-cutting end mills are for applications such as peripheral milling and finishing, but cannot make plunge cuts.
